Proposal: When you change eras, your vassal each grant you units as a tribute. That unit is often equal to the lowest unit you have in your empire. So if I have machine guns, but I forgot to upgrade a musketman in the corner of my empire somewhere, they can give me a musketman.

the Proposal, that vassal units can only be non-recon units that you can make, rather than the lowest one you currently own.

Rationale: Its just silly to get such old throwaway units just because you forgot to upgrade a few units in the backwater of your civ.

What the code does is loops through each of the master's existing land combat units and adds them to a set of possibilities (with each unique type being granted equal weight). So if the master has a Warrior, four Archers, and two Scouts, there is an equal chance of a Warrior, Archer, or Scout being chosen for each spawn.

The units that the master currently has on the map are used, not the possible units it can build.

The code then creates (# of vassals * 2) units, with each unit being individually and randomly chosen from the set of possibilities.
